vuex 相关问题

Vuex是Vue.js的Flux灵感应用程序架构。

使用 vuex 跟踪上次访问页面

我有一个 vue 应用程序,我想用 vuex-persistentstate 以某种方式保存或记住上次访问的页面。我想要的是:我有 3 个页面,例如 A、B、C,所有三个页面都指向 D 页和 P...

回答 1 投票 0

vuejs3 路由问题,它没有显示 router-view 还是我在某个地方出错了?

我目前正在开发一个 Vue.js 项目,并面临导航方面的挑战。具体来说,我在从 ProjectTypeSection 导航到 InteriorDesignView 时遇到困难,并且

回答 1 投票 0

在vuejs中获取当前经纬度[关闭]

我想动态获取当前位置的纬度和经度。有没有任何插件或自定义代码可以做到这一点?

回答 1 投票 0

有没有办法将属性传递给 Vue JS 计算的 getter/setter?

我正在尝试使用计算属性将我的输入字段与 Vuex 存储绑定。 所以我有数据流,每个数据流都有特定的输入字段,它们不是固定的,而是由管理员管理...

回答 1 投票 0

onSucess 在 Vue 视图内但不在组件内时返回元数据参数未定义

我有一个用于 Plaid Link 的 vue 组件,它调用我的 Vuex 存储中名为 onSuccess 的函数/操作,该函数/操作应该调用我的后端 API 以将公共令牌交换为访问令牌并发送...

回答 1 投票 0

为什么会出现“不允许不规则空格”的错误以及如何解决?

我有标记两个标记,如下代码所示,然后我运行后得到“错误不规则空白不允许无不规则空白”。 我该如何修复? <... 我有 <p> 标记两个标签,如下代码所示,然后我运行后得到 "error Irregular whitespace not allowed no-irregular-whitespace"。 我该如何修复? <div> <p>Ankjjdhd asas a sds qwe vsdf fsf ewth lioy nfhfgh</p> <p>sdfsdf ytjyj rtyrty ddgf gsdfgsf ​​in asdsadbfd</p> </div> 这是一个 Eslint 错误,可以通过在 Eslint 插件配置文件中添加 "extends": "eslint:recommended" 行来修复。 这里是Eslint官方网页错误页面的链接。

回答 1 投票 0

状态管理中的操作应该直接修改状态吗?

我正在使用 pinia 和 vue3,但这个问题适用于所有状态管理结构。 在操作中,我应该返回结果然后覆盖(或变异)状态还是直接修改状态作为侧面-

回答 1 投票 0

如何在Vue3和Vite中正确设置加载屏幕?

我想在应用程序加载时设置一个加载屏幕。我目前正在使用 Loading 组件并将其时间间隔设置为 2 秒。然而,这不是设置加载屏幕的正确方法...

回答 1 投票 0

如何将变量从商店传递到apollo查询

我正在尝试将存储中的变量传递到阿波罗查询中,但我找不到正确的方法。我尝试使用的变量是 user.username 如果我在模板中执行 {{ user.username }}

回答 1 投票 0

如何在Vue setup()方法中访问Vuex存储?

使用 setup() 方法时如何访问 Vue 中的 Vuex 存储? 我无法再访问常规的 this.$store 变量。

回答 1 投票 0

使用 VueX 时,Vue.js 中出现“未捕获的类型错误:无法读取未定义的属性(读取“状态”)”错误

使用VueX,我收到此错误: 未捕获的类型错误:无法读取未定义的属性(读取“状态”) 我无法弄清楚为什么会出现此错误,我认为这可能是因为

回答 1 投票 0

使用 Vuex 时出现错误 Uncaught TypeError: Cannot read properties of undefined (reading 'state') in vuejs

`我正在尝试学习 vuex 并遵循 youtube 上的 vuex 教程,我遇到了 TypeError: Cannot read properties of undefined (reading 'state') 的错误,我无法弄清楚为什么我会这样

回答 1 投票 0

Vuex 数据未使用 createPersistedState 保存

我尝试在页面刷新时保存我的 vuex 状态,我使用了 createPersistedState 但无论如何数据仍然消失 我的商店文件: 从“vuex”导入{createStore}; 导入

回答 1 投票 0

在 Vue 管理模板中单击菜单图标时出现错误

我已经安装了 CoreUI Vue 管理模板。除了菜单图标之外,所有代码都工作正常。 当我单击它来隐藏侧栏(它是内置功能。)时,它不起作用并给出...

回答 1 投票 0

@(at 符号)在 TypeScript/Vue 中意味着什么

我开始从事 VueJS 项目,并且发现了一种奇怪的语法。我在下面用注释标记了这些行。 文件(示例):MyModule.vue const storeCompte = 命名空间("compte&quo...

回答 1 投票 0

VueJS 3,在路由器中访问 Vuex 存储变量的更好方法?

使用 Vue.js3,我已在一个组件中成功登录 Google Firebase 身份验证,然后使用以下命令将 Firebase 用户变量存储在 Vuex 存储中: store.commit('setUser', userData); 一个...

回答 1 投票 0

如何在根自定义元素中使用 vue router 和 vuex?

我有一个带有嵌套自定义元素的项目。现在我需要 vuex 和 vue 路由器。如何从根自定义元素使用此包,然后在所有子自定义元素中使用? 目前我试穿了...

回答 3 投票 0

如何在Vue中正确初始化表单数据

所以我有一个正在渲染表单的组件,它还使用从 ajax 请求接收到的数据预填充字段。 我的问题是我不仅希望能够编辑字段,还希望添加新的

回答 3 投票 0

“类型错误:无法读取未定义的属性‘get’”,Axios,Vue.JS

当我尝试使用 axios 从 api 访问 get 请求时,我从 Vue 收到这个奇怪的错误, 我收到“TypeError:无法读取未定义的属性‘get’” &... 当我尝试使用 axios 从 api 访问 get 请求时,我从 Vue 收到这个奇怪的错误, 我收到“TypeError:无法读取未定义的属性‘get’” <template> <div class="home"> <h1>{{ msg }}</h1> <p>Welcome to your new single-page application, built with <a href="https://vuejs.org" target="_blank">Vue.js</a>.</p> </div> </template> <script> var Vue = require('vue'); // import axios from "axios"; window.axios=require('axios'); export default { name: 'Home', props: { msg: String }, component: { }, mounted: function () { alert('Hi '); this.axios.get('https://api.github.com/users') .then(value => { alert(value); }); } }; </script> <!-- Add "scoped" attribute to limit CSS to this component only --> <style scoped> </style> 在您的情况下,this并不引用window。更好的方法是在组件中导入 axios: import axios from 'axios'; 更高效的方法是在main.js文件中全局设置一次: Vue.prototype.$http = axios 并在任何你想要的地方使用它 this.$http 我遇到了同样的问题,只需添加 type="module" 即可解决我的问题。谢谢你

回答 2 投票 0

如何获取所有已注册的Vuex模块

有没有办法迭代所有Vuex模块?我像这样注册了我的命名空间模块: $store.registerModule('模块-xyz', 模块); 现在有什么方法可以获取所有这些的列表吗?

回答 2 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.